Indications for Use

The Picosecond Nd: YAG Laser System is intended for use in surgical and aesthetic application in the medical dermatology and general and plastic surgery as follows:

1064nm wavelength:
- Removal of tattoos on all skin types (Fitzpatrick skin types I-VI) with the following tattoo colors: black, brown, green, blue and purple.
- Treatment of benign pigmented lesions on Fitzpatrick skin types I-IV.

532nm wavelength:
- Removal of tattoos on Fitzpatrick skin types I-III with the following tattoo colors: red, yellow and orange.
- Treatment of benign pigmented lesions on Fitzpatrick skin types I-IV.

Device Description

The BL-C10 Picosecond ND:YAG Laser Systems is designed with a mains electricity (AC-powered) light amplification by stimulated emission of radiation (LASER) device assembly based on neodymium-doped yttrium-aluminium-garnet (Nd:YAG) and frequency-doubled Nd:YAG laser technology. The laser system generates ultra-short pulses in the picosecond range (1 picosecond = 10^-12 seconds). The pulses are then amplified within the Nd:YAG crystal. The system operates at two wavelengths: 1064nm and 532nm. These wavelengths are chosen to target different colors of pigments in tattoos and pigmented lesions. - 1064nm Wavelength: Used for treating tattoos with colors like black, brown, green, blue, and purple, as well as for treating benign pigmented lesions. - 532nm Wavelength: Used for removing tattoos with colors such as red, yellow, and orange, and for treating benign pigmented lesions. The ultra-short pulses have very high peak power, allowing them to interact with target (tattoos or pigmented lesions) in a precise and controlled manner. The short duration of the pulses helps minimize heat buildup in surrounding tissues.
